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Adding Beeceptor #397

Merged
merged 7 commits into from
May 29, 2024
Merged

Adding Beeceptor #397

merged 7 commits into from
May 29, 2024

Conversation

ankitjaininfo
Copy link
Contributor

https://beeceptor.com/

Beeceptor provides Rest API mocking and intercepting with no code. You can upload the OAS and get the mocking server up and running in no time

  • Named endpoints
  • Interceptor HTTP Request, Mock API calls, Proxy-pass to real APIs.
  • Free plan and no sign up required.

Refer to documentation: https://docs.beeceptor.com/docs/features-oas/

@ankitjaininfo
Copy link
Contributor Author

did you get a chance to review this? Beeceptor would be a good addition.

@darrelmiller
Copy link
Collaborator

@ankitjaininfo We (as in the maintainers of this site) need to have a conversation about commercial SAAS services and whether they are appropriate for this list.

@daveshanley
Copy link
Collaborator

@ankitjaininfo We (as in the maintainers of this site) need to have a conversation about commercial SAAS services and whether they are appropriate for this list.

We should do this sooner than later. I think adding a new commercial category and pushing all non-FOSS tools into that category could be a potential solution.

@ankitjaininfo
Copy link
Contributor Author

I think this repo has the biggest collection of tools. I liked the idea of explicitly declaring "Commercial Tools" as a section or another dedicated page, which will help this site become a comprehensive directory.

@darrelmiller
Copy link
Collaborator

@daveshanley As some SAAS products have free editions, I think we need to qualify that unless the source code for the tool is available in a public source repo with an OSS license, then the tool should be listed in the commercial category.

@AndrewWalsh
Copy link
Collaborator

AndrewWalsh commented May 29, 2024

@darrelmiller @philsturgeon @daveshanley @mbifulco Can I clarify our stance on this matter? Is there anything I should be aware of with regard to defining commercial projects in these YAML files? Does this apply even in cases where the commercial offering has an open-source repository?

Beyond this, immediate thoughts on this one, typo with reuiqred:

An HTTP interceptor and rule based mocking service for Rest APIs. No coding reuiqred to create a mock endpoint. No sign-up required.

Should be:

An HTTP interceptor and rule based mocking service for Rest APIs. No coding required to create a mock endpoint. No sign-up required.

Would also be nice to clarify v3_1: xxx status. The github: line can be removed given it's empty. I can provide these suggestions in a review, but would appreciate guidance from those pinged before I go down a path leading towards approval.

Beyond this and a few other potential changes, I don't have opposition to the product. Looks viable, though impossible to validate its claims without a paid plan/authorisation. Following its "simulate in web-browser" path leads to an auth wall. Company appears to be active, overall I have no reasons to suspect (most) of its claims.

That said, a clear path towards validating the company's claims would align with the contribution guidelines. Would appreciate thoughts on this.

@philsturgeon
Copy link
Collaborator

philsturgeon commented May 29, 2024 via email

_data/tools.yml Outdated Show resolved Hide resolved
_data/tools.yml Outdated Show resolved Hide resolved
@AndrewWalsh
Copy link
Collaborator

AndrewWalsh commented May 29, 2024

@philsturgeon Sounds good, I've a few minor changes @ankitjaininfo if you wouldn't mind taking a look. Then we'll get this merged.

Not too sure about the language field, but I guess SaaS will do prior to relaunch.

_data/tools.yml Outdated Show resolved Hide resolved
Co-authored-by: Andrew Walsh <15863952+AndrewWalsh@users.noreply.github.com>
Copy link

vercel bot commented May 29, 2024

@ankitjaininfo is attempting to deploy a commit to the APIs You Won't Hate Team on Vercel.

A member of the Team first needs to authorize it.

ankitjaininfo and others added 3 commits May 29, 2024 22:50
Co-authored-by: Andrew Walsh <15863952+AndrewWalsh@users.noreply.github.com>
Co-authored-by: Andrew Walsh <15863952+AndrewWalsh@users.noreply.github.com>
@ankitjaininfo
Copy link
Contributor Author

Appreciate all of your consideration and review of this change. I have completed the suggested changes. Thanks.

@AndrewWalsh AndrewWalsh merged commit b382978 into apisyouwonthate:main May 29, 2024
1 check failed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

5 participants